A race to treat with plenty of caution as none of the six look like they will make the pace, and this could turn into a messy affair. With that, if TRELINNEY is returned to front-running tactics, as she was when running well at Goodwood two starts ago, she could take some pegging back. The track ought not be an issue for her and she's taken to make all. Garrison Law will be a danger if staying this trip and Bug Boy might be good enough for minor honours.
